Transaction 593e7fb142c787ebb8436c76eeef30c882d9a4ff8180291dff2a2513e4a5e804
2 Input
2 Outputs
- 593e7fb142c787ebb8436c76eeef30c882d9a4ff8180291dff2a2513e4a5e804:0
- 593e7fb142c787ebb8436c76eeef30c882d9a4ff8180291dff2a2513e4a5e804:1
value 682185
address 1FeLmbNrzh63idhQXHvZaCbRHdVByyaTNi
value 15268175
address 14AF2jvTaw6xWznx4xBphcvteGWMZALa7r